What are the specific rules for disposing of driftwood and marine debris in Long Beach, WA?

In Long Beach, WA, driftwood and marine debris are considered natural resources and their removal from the beach is regulated. The City of Long Beach and Washington State Parks generally prohibit the removal of large quantities of driftwood, especially for commercial purposes, as it provides critical habitat. For junk removal, small amounts of weathered, non-treated wood from private property may be acceptable, but you must check with your specific removal service. Many local junk haulers are familiar with these regulations and can advise on proper disposal, often directing such materials to the Pacific County Transfer Station in Menlo, where they are processed as clean wood waste.

How does the tourist season in Long Beach impact junk removal scheduling and pricing?

The summer tourist season (roughly Memorial Day through Labor Day) significantly impacts junk removal services in Long Beach. Demand surges due to vacation rental turnovers, end-of-season cleanouts, and increased general activity, often leading to longer wait times for appointments—sometimes a week or more. Some companies may implement seasonal pricing or minimum service fees during peak months. For the best availability and rates, residents are advised to schedule non-urgent removals during the quieter fall or spring months. Planning ahead for post-holiday or end-of-summer cleanouts is also highly recommended.

Can a junk removal service in Long Beach help with clearing out an old RV, camper, or boat that's been stored on my property?

Yes, several junk removal services in the Long Beach Peninsula area specialize in or can arrange for the removal of old RVs, campers, and boats. This is a common need given the area's recreational culture. The process typically involves assessing the vehicle for hazardous materials (like fluids or asbestos), obtaining any necessary titles for scrap, and coordinating with a specialized hauler or scrap yard. Disposal fees are higher than for standard junk due to these complexities and transportation costs. It's crucial to hire a service experienced with these items, as they must be disposed of at approved facilities like the Pacific County Transfer Station or specific scrap processors.

Are there local disposal restrictions for household items common in coastal homes, like old crab pots, fishing gear, or treated lumber from decks?

Yes, Long Beach and Pacific County have specific guidelines for these common coastal items. Old crab pots and fishing gear (ropes, nets) often contain plastics and metals that should be separated for recycling where possible. Some local services may partner with recycling initiatives for fishing gear. Pressure-treated lumber from decks or seawalls contains chemicals and cannot be burned or placed in regular landfill bins; it must be disposed of as construction/demolition waste at the Pacific County Transfer Station, incurring a fee. A reputable local junk removal service will know how to properly sort and transport these materials to ensure compliant and environmentally responsible disposal.

What options exist for estate cleanouts in Long Beach, especially for families managing properties from out of town?

Estate cleanouts are a frequent service request in Long Beach, often for families inheriting or selling a vacation home or retirement property from a distance. Local junk removal companies offer comprehensive services that include on-site assessment (sometimes via video call), sorting items for donation (to local thrift stores like the Senior Center's Bargain Box), recycling, and disposal. They can handle everything from furniture and appliances to decades of accumulated household items. Many provide detailed inventories and work closely with realtors or property managers. Given the remote location, choosing a service with strong local knowledge and the ability to coordinate key access and utility shut-offs is essential for a smooth process.

Why Local Matters on the Peninsula

Long Beach isn't your typical suburban area, and junk removal here requires special consideration. Many properties have limited access due to narrow driveways, sandy soil, or beachfront locations. A local service familiar with our coastal conditions will know how to navigate these challenges without damaging your property or the delicate dune ecosystem. They'll also understand local disposal regulations at the Pacific County Transfer Station and what materials can be recycled versus what needs special handling.

Tips for Long Beach Residents

1. **Time Your Cleanout Right:** Spring and fall are ideal times for major junk removal on the peninsula, avoiding peak tourist season when services may be busier.

2. **Separate Recyclables:** Many local services offer better rates if you separate metals, electronics, and other recyclables from general waste.

3. **Consider Donation First:** Before calling for removal, check if items can go to local organizations like the Long Beach Peninsula Food Bank or the World Kite Museum's annual fundraiser sales.

4. **Ask About Beach Access:** If you have oceanfront property, confirm the company has appropriate vehicles that won't get stuck in sand or violate beach driving regulations.
